
The needle and syringe combo has gone unchanged for decades with almost nothing being done to make it look a little less frightening to patients. Sensing the huge opportunity for innovation in this area, Christopher Holden, a design student at the Northumbria University has come out with a radical looking drug injector called the MediDome. This drug injector is primarily designed to eliminate needle injuries and to alleviate the patient’s fear of needles. In order to do all this and a little more, Christopher has smartly packaged the needle into a bubble-like package that needs to be pressed to inject medicine into a patient’s bloodstream. This design will ensure that the medicine is not injected into a vein as a tiny bubble will fill up with blood if the injection is placed improperly. The design also makes sure that the MediDome can be used only once. This is one very critical part of the design as many diseases like AIDS, Hepatitis, etc can be transmitted through reuse of syringes.
The MediDome is tamper proof as it changes colour if ruptured or tampered with. All these factors come together to make the MediDome a drug injector which combines functionality with pleasing aesthetics.
